The ingredients needed to make Pan-fried Chicken with Garlic Cheese Panko:
- Take 1 Chicken breast or thigh meat
- Get 4 tbsp ☆ Panko
- Prepare 4 to 5 shakes ☆ Garlic powder
- Make ready 1 tbsp ☆ Parmesan cheese
- Take 4 to 5 shakes ☆ Krazy Salt (seasoned salt)
- Get 1 pinch ☆ Black pepper
- Get 2 tbsp Oil

Instructions to make Pan-fried Chicken with Garlic Cheese Panko:
- Put all the ingredients marked ☆ in a plastic bag. Puff up the bag and close it, and shake it around to mix the ingredients together.
- Take the skin off the chicken and cut into bite size pieces. I cut it into 8 pieces this time. If the meat is thick, cut into half.
- Put the chicken into the bag from Step 1 and shake well to coat the chicken evenly.
- Heat oil in a frying pan and put in the chicken. Cook over medium heat.
- When both sides are golden brown, it's done. If you think it lacks salt, sprinkle a little Krazy Salt to finish.
